Yerevan State Medical University

The medical university has registered significant results in founding and fostering international relations. Close partnership has been established between YSMU and various well-known medical institutions of France, Greece, the U.S., Russia, Iran and other countries. As a result of such extensive cooperation worldwide, numerous faculty, student and resident exchange programs have been designed.

Taking into consideration the key role of Yerevan State Medical Institute in training physicians and healthcare specialists and in the development of medicine, the Medical Institute acquired the status of Medical University in 1995 in accordance with the decree of RA Government. It was in the same year that the nearby hospital complex was passed to the ownership of the University in accordance with the RA Government decree (1940 Decree of 15 March 1995) for the training and postgraduate education of future medical professionals could be organised in the best way.

In 2005-2006 academic year the University adopted two-cycle education system to conform to the international standards of education.

In order to advance the education in terms of lifelong learning and train highly-qualified physicians and pharmacists in healthcare sector the Faculty of Postgraduate and Continuing Education was opened in the University in 2010.

The number of students having graduated from the University can safely be characterized as more than 31 thousand so far.

Currently, there are about 5.500 students enrolled in the studies at seven faculties of Yerevan State Medical University after M. Heratsi; 1140 of them coming from different countries of the world. There are over 100 academic departments in the university structure, where academic and scientific activities are conducted – these workings are as well conducted in leading clinical facilities and research centres in Yerevan.

Currently, over 162 doctors of sciences and 481 PhD degree holders constitute the university faculty of 1100 professors. 264 members of the university faculty hold scientific degrees, seven academicians of RA National Academy of Sciences conduct scientific and academic workings in the University. 80 professors of medicine, 171 associate professors and 6 senior research officers are enrolled in the university teaching, scientific and clinical activities.

Faculties

There are the following faculties in YSMU:

  • Faculty of General Medicine
  • Faculty of Public Health
  • Faculty of Stomatology
  • Faculty of Pharmacy
  • Faculty of Military Medicine
  • Faculty of Postgraduate and Continuing Education
  • Dean’s Office of International Students’ Education

Admission for foreign citizens

Applicants to Yerevan State Medical University must have secondary or secondary professional education. The applicant is enrolled in the 1st year of the study having successfully passed two of the following entrance test exams (based on applicant’s choice): Physics, Chemistry, Biology. The exams are conducted within the framework of the secondary school exam program. Those applicants not possessing the language of instruction or having failed the entrance examinations may be enrolled in the preparatory year program based on interview results.
